 Saka Haphong, travelers most awaited spot.


All the travel freak people out there always searching for new exciting places to visit. Today I want to introduce the highest peak of Bangladesh which is also known as Saka Haphong. It was first introduced by an English adventurer Ginge Fullen in 2006. It is situated between Thanchi, Bandarban, and the chin state of Myanmar. Locally it is also known as Mowdok Taung or Tiang Moy. It is 1052 meters or 3451 feet long.

For visiting Saka Haphong we have to go to Bandarban. From there we have to go to Thanchi Upazila. We can use either bus or four-wheeler jeep named chander gari (local language) to reach Thanchi. From Thanchi we can touch our summit from two directions. We can start from either Thanchi or from Remokkri.

Destination tracking:

From Thnachi:  

Thanchi – Boarding Para – Sherkar Para – Tajingdong – Simpi Para -Handhari Para – Nefu Para – Summit.

Thanchi – Boarding para – Kaitang para- Simpampi Para – Hanjarai Para – Nefu Para – Summit.

From Remokkri:

Nafa Khum – Dula Para – Sajai Para – Nefu Para Summit.


Nafa Khum – Jinna Para – Amiyaakhum – Satvai Khum Hanjarai Para – Summit


Nafa Khum – Jinna Para – Amyakhum – Become Sajai Para – Summit

We can also use another route which is from Ruma Bazar. Those who want to visit Kreokradong and Saka Haphhong at a time can follow this route for their convenience. 

From Ruma:

Boga Lake – Keokradong – Thaikang Para – Dulacharan Para – Hanjarai Para – Niphi Para – Summit.


Now here comes the most important part. We can stay at the villages that come at our path. They rent their residence for staying at night. They also arrange meals in exchange for money. We can also campfire if we can arrange tents and all other necessary kinds of stuff. 

Necessary staffs:

We have to carry some tools as preventive measures. As we have to do trekking for a long period and have to walk through risky hilly areas we have to carry the following pieces of stuff with ourselves:

  • Torchlight
  • Oralsaline
  • Lighter
  • Pain killer
  • knife
  • Lightweight travel bag

Suggestions and request:

As we all are sensible citizen we should avoid throwing water bottles, chips packets, and other trash on the trail. Try to appoint a reliable guide for safety measures and smooth trekking. Without a guide, there remain chances of being lost on the trail.
